The Waverly Tigers will head out to take on the Chillicothe Cavaliers at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. Both teams took a loss in their last game, so they'll have plenty of motivation to get the 'W'.
On Wednesday, Waverly didn't have quite enough to beat Portsmouth West and fell 4-3. The Tigers have struggled against the Senators recently, as the game was their ninth consecutive lost meeting.
Emma Nesser made the most of her time at bat despite the final result and went 1-for-2 with one home run and two RBI. That home run was her first of the season.
Meanwhile, Chillicothe was not able to break out of their rough patch on Tuesday as the team picked up their third straight defeat. They lost 16-0 to Hillsboro.
Waverly's loss dropped their record down to 5-9. As for Chillicothe, their defeat dropped their record down to 12-4.
The batters for both teams will have to hit smart on Thursday as both have some strikeout artists on the roster. Waverly has been retiring batters left and right this season, having averaged 7.4 strikeouts per game. However, it's not like Chillicothe struggles in that department as they've been averaging 11.2 strikeouts. Considering how easily both teams rack up Ks, the hitters on both teams better bring their A-game into this one.
Waverly came up short against Chillicothe in their previous matchup back in May of 2024, falling 10-7. Can the Tigers avenge their loss or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
